Complete Buying Guide for Best Mobility Scooter For Heavy Adults
Essential Factors We Consider
When choosing the best mobility scooter for heavy adults, several key factors come into play. First and foremost is the weight capacity; ensure the scooter is rated significantly higher than your actual weight to guarantee safe and sustained operation. We also look at the type of tires – larger, pneumatic tires are generally better for outdoor terrain and absorb shocks more effectively. Comfort is paramount, so we examine seat size, adjustability, and padding. Battery life is crucial for independence, so we assess the estimated range per charge. Finally, maneuverability, ease of use, and safety features like braking systems and lighting are all critical considerations for daily life.
Budget Planning
Mobility scooters for heavy adults can represent a significant investment, with prices varying based on features, brand, and weight capacity. While higher-end models offer more advanced features and durability, there are excellent budget-friendly options available that still meet essential safety and performance needs. It’s wise to set a budget range before you start shopping and compare models within that range. Remember to factor in potential ongoing costs like battery replacement or accessories. Many insurance providers may cover a portion of the cost if prescribed by a doctor, so it’s worth investigating those options as well. For those looking for the best value, consider looking for models that offer a good balance of durability, comfort, and essential features without unnecessary extras.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: What is the most important factor when choosing a mobility scooter for a heavy adult?
A: The most critical factor is the weight capacity. Always choose a scooter with a weight limit substantially higher than your actual weight to ensure safety, durability, and optimal performance.
Q: Can mobility scooters be used on rough terrain or uneven surfaces?
A: Some heavy-duty models with larger, pneumatic tires are designed for outdoor use and can handle varied terrain like grass, gravel, and uneven sidewalks. However, it’s essential to check the specific capabilities of each model.
Q: How often do the batteries need to be replaced?
A: Battery lifespan varies depending on usage, charging habits, and battery type. Typically, mobility scooter batteries need replacement every 1-3 years. It’s advisable to follow the manufacturer’s recommendations for charging and maintenance to maximize battery life.
Q: Are mobility scooters for heavy adults difficult to transport?
A: Many travel-oriented mobility scooters are designed to be disassembled into lighter, more manageable pieces for transport in a car trunk. However, some heavy-duty models can be quite large and may require a vehicle lift or ramp system for transportation.
Q: Can I use a mobility scooter indoors as well as outdoors?
A: Yes, most mobility scooters are designed for dual-use. However, some heavy-duty models might be larger and less maneuverable in tight indoor spaces. Always check the dimensions and turning radius if indoor use is a primary concern.
